Memo to the shift lead: Quick heads-up on this week's cash-box run for the Ortavia depot. The box is lighter than usual since the kiosk was closed two days, but the usual routine still applies — sealed, logged, and out by 10:15 sharp. Please don't leave it on the counter while waiting; keep it in the lockbox until the driver arrives. The hand-over instruction is as follows.

dispatch memo: the sorius tamius courier leaves the praeth ledger at gate 4873 under passcode 928014

Account recovery — Slatebird component library

For the weekly sync: recovery flows pin to slatebird-ui v4.x only. Do not bump majors mid-incident; v5 renamed the token-reset modal and breaks the recovery wizard. Patch versions auto-deploy; minors need sign-off from the Fernhollow platform rotation. If an operator is locked out of the publish registry during an incident, restore access via the break-glass account. That account unlocks with the recovery passphrase below.

unlock words, bawef-kahap: sorax-sorir-quenys-aldok

Hi team,

Before I hand off the 3.2 release, please note the humidity sensor drift reported on Verdana controllers in the Elmbrook trial site. Drift exceeds 4% after roughly ten days of continuous operation; firmware 3.2.1 adds an automatic recalibration cycle every 72 hours. Support should advise growers to install 3.2.1 and trigger a manual recalibration once. The hotfix bundle must be verified before distribution, so I'm including the signing key used for the 3.2.1 packages below.

release key, fahof-yagap: bky3_m5d

# Handover: Consent Banner Rollout

For review: the Thistledown consent banner is now gated behind a staged rollout flag rather than a hard deploy. Branch includes the region-detection fallback we discussed, plus updated snapshot tests. Nothing ships until the flag flips. Please check the rollout percentages carefully — the staging service is currently configured as follows.

service settings:
ralael:
  pin: 7453
  tenant: zorath
  seal: seal_087806e4
  metrics_host: metrics.ralael.paliqworks.example
  standby_team: fraath
  escalation: praok-istiel
  nonce: 10e083